Building a Stunning Photography Website for Jerome Law

Introduction

Jerome Law is a renowned wedding and lifestyle photographer known for capturing authentic and stunning images. V1 Technologies was tasked with developing a website that would showcase Jerome’s portfolio, highlight his unique photography style, and attract potential clients. This case study details the entire journey from the initial concept to the final launch of the website, highlighting the challenges faced, technologies used, and the strategies implemented to ensure a successful project.

Project Initiation and Ideation

Initial Client Meeting

The project began with an initial meeting with Jerome Law to understand his vision and requirements for the website. Key points discussed included:

  • Target Audience: Couples planning weddings, individuals seeking lifestyle photography, and corporate clients.
  • Main Objectives: Showcase the portfolio, provide an easy booking system, and enhance online visibility.
  • Design Preferences: Elegant, user-friendly, and visually appealing with a focus on high-quality images.

Requirement Gathering

Our team conducted detailed requirement-gathering sessions, involving:

  • Market Research: Analyzing competitor websites to identify industry standards and unique features.
  • User Personas: Developing personas to understand the needs and preferences of different user groups.
  • Feature List: Compiling a comprehensive list of features including photo galleries, a booking system, client testimonials, a blog, and contact information.

Design and Architecture

Wireframing and Prototyping

We created wireframes to map out the website's structure and layout. The wireframes included:

  • Homepage: Highlighting key services, featured photos, and a brief introduction to Jerome Law.
  • Portfolio Pages: Categorized galleries for weddings, lifestyle, nature, and more.
  • Booking System: A user-friendly form for clients to schedule sessions.
  • Blog: For sharing photography tips, behind-the-scenes stories, and recent projects.
  • Contact Page: With an integrated Google Map and contact form.

Once the wireframes were approved, we developed interactive prototypes to visualize the user experience. These prototypes were shared with Jerome for feedback and further refinements.

Visual Design

The visual design phase involved creating mockups that reflected Jerome's brand identity. Key elements included:

  • Color Scheme: Neutral tones with accents that complement the photographs.
  • Typography: Elegant and readable fonts to enhance the website's aesthetics.
  • Imagery: High-resolution images optimized for web display without compromising quality.

Development Phases

Frontend Development

Our frontend developers used HTML5, CSS3, and JavaScript to bring the design to life. Key features implemented included:

  • Responsive Design: Ensuring the website looks and functions well on all devices.
  • Interactive Galleries: Using lightbox effects for viewing images.
  • Smooth Navigation: With a fixed header and quick scroll functionality.

Backend Development

The backend was developed using a robust CMS to allow Jerome to easily manage content. Key components included:

  • Content Management System (CMS): We chose WordPress for its flexibility and ease of use.
  • Custom Plugins: Developed for the booking system and image gallery management.
  • SEO Optimization: Built-in tools to help Jerome optimize content for search engines.

Testing Procedures

Functional Testing

We conducted extensive functional testing to ensure all features worked as intended. This included:

  • User Registration and Booking: Testing the entire booking process from user registration to confirmation.
  • Image Uploads and Galleries: Ensuring images loaded quickly and displayed correctly.
  • Form Submissions: Validating contact forms and email notifications.

Performance Testing

Performance testing was crucial to ensure the website could handle high traffic volumes. We used tools like Google PageSpeed Insights and GTmetrix to optimize load times and improve overall performance.

Cross-Browser Testing

We tested the website across multiple browsers (Chrome, Firefox, Safari, and Edge) to ensure compatibility and a consistent user experience.

Deployment Strategy

Staging Environment

Before the final launch, we deployed the website to a staging environment to conduct final reviews and testing. This allowed Jerome to explore the website and provide any last-minute feedback.

Final Deployment

Once all feedback was addressed, we proceeded with the final deployment. Key steps included:

  • DNS Configuration: Updating DNS settings to point to the new server.
  • SSL Certificate Installation: Ensuring secure data transmission.
  • Backup and Monitoring: Setting up regular backups and monitoring tools for ongoing maintenance.

Post-Launch Maintenance and Support

Ongoing Support

Post-launch, our team provided ongoing support to ensure the website's smooth operation. This included:

  • Regular Updates: Keeping the CMS and plugins up to date.
  • Security Monitoring: Regular scans and updates to prevent vulnerabilities.
  • Content Management: Assisting Jerome with content updates and new feature requests.

Challenges and Solutions

Challenge: High-Resolution Image Optimization

Solution: We implemented lazy loading techniques and used image compression tools to optimize load times without sacrificing quality.

Challenge: User-Friendly Booking System

Solution: Developed a custom booking plugin with an intuitive interface and automated email notifications.

Challenge: SEO and Online Visibility

Solution: Integrated SEO best practices into the website’s architecture, including meta tags, alt text for images, and a blog for content marketing.

SEO Impact and Strategies

Post-launch, V1 Technologies' SEO services played a significant role in driving traffic and business growth. Specific strategies included:

  • Keyword Research: Identifying and targeting relevant keywords such as "wedding photographer," "lifestyle photography," and location-specific terms.
  • On-Page SEO: Optimizing meta titles, descriptions, headings, and content to improve search engine rankings.
  • Content Marketing: Regularly updating the blog with valuable content to attract organic traffic.
  • Backlink Building: Acquiring high-quality backlinks from reputable websites to boost domain authority.

SEO Outcomes

  • Increased Traffic: Organic traffic increased by 45% within the first three months.
  • Improved Rankings: The website ranked on the first page of Google for targeted keywords.
  • Enhanced User Engagement: Lower bounce rates and higher average session durations.

Collaborative Efforts and Project Management

Team Collaboration

The project was a collaborative effort involving designers, developers, testers, and SEO specialists. Regular team meetings and updates ensured everyone was aligned with project goals.

Client Interaction

We maintained open communication with Jerome throughout the project, providing regular updates and seeking feedback to ensure the final product met his expectations.

Project Management Techniques

We employed Agile methodologies, using tools like JIRA for task management and Slack for team communication. This iterative approach allowed us to address issues promptly and adapt to changing requirements.

Lessons Learned

  • Importance of Clear Requirements: Detailed initial discussions and documentation are crucial for project success.
  • User-Centric Design: Focusing on the end-user experience leads to better engagement and satisfaction.
  • Continuous Testing: Regular testing throughout the development process helps identify and resolve issues early.

Conclusion

The website development project for Jerome Law Photography was a resounding success. Through meticulous planning, innovative design, and robust development, we delivered a website that not only met but exceeded client expectations. The project highlighted V1 Technologies' expertise in delivering tailored solutions that drive business growth and enhance online presence.